Career path

Career Role (Social Media & Gendered Online Film Critique) Description
Social Media Manager (Film & Gender Studies) Develops and implements social media strategies for film companies and organizations focusing on gender representation and critique. Manages online communities and campaigns.
Film Critic (Online & Gender Focus) Writes insightful and engaging film reviews analyzing gender representation, directing choices and industry trends through online platforms and social media. Extensive knowledge of film theory and gender studies is crucial.
Content Creator (Gender & Cinema) Produces engaging video and written content relating to film and gender for social media platforms, including analysis, interviews, and discussions. Requires strong communication and video editing skills.
Digital Marketing Specialist (Film - Gender Perspective) Manages digital marketing campaigns for films and related events, with a focus on targeting specific audiences interested in gender and film. Data analysis skills are essential.
